HomeWorld Bank sees India growth slowing to 6.6% in FY24Labourers work at the construction site of a residential building

Labourers work at the construction site of a residential building

Labourers work at the construction site of a residential building on the outskirts of Kolkata, India, July 5, 2019. REUTERS/Rupak De Chowdhuri/Files
- Advertisment -
Google search engine

Most Read